Oliver Bulman
Oliver Meredith Boone Bulman (20 May 1902 – 18 February 1974) was a British palaeontologist. He was Woodwardian Professor of Geology at the University of Cambridge. Early life Oliver Bulman was born in Chelsea to artist Henry Herbert Bulman and his wife Beatrice Elizabeth Boone. He was the second of three children. Education Bulman went to Battersea Grammar School in 1910, but wishing to study geology, which the school did not teach, he became an evening, and later day, student at Chelsea Polytechnic. He gained a London University scholarship in 1920 and went to Imperial College to study geology and zoology. He graduated with a first class BSc in geology in 1923. Bulman went on to a PhD degree jointly with James Stubblefield on the lower Palaeozoic of the Wrekin district, of Shropshire in 1926. Graptolites
Graptolites are a group of colonial animals, members of the subclass Graptolithina within the class Pterobranchia. These filter-feeding organisms are known chiefly from fossils found from the Middle Cambrian (Miaolingian, Wuliuan) through the Lower Carboniferous ( Mississippian). A possible early graptolite, ''Chaunograptus'', is known from the Middle Cambrian. Recent analyses have favored the idea that the living pterobranch ''Rhabdopleura'' represents an extant graptolite which diverged from the rest of the group in the Cambrian. Fossil graptolites and ''Rhabdopleura'' share a colony structure of interconnected zooids housed in organic tubes (theca) which have a basic structure of stacked half-rings (fuselli). Most extinct graptolites belong to two major orders: the bush-like sessile Dendroidea and the planktonic, free-floating Graptoloidea.
